EMS-Chemie stock gained after the company said on August 28, 2026 that first-half net sales reached CHF 1.010 billion and net income rose to CHF 259 million for the period ended June 30, 2026. In Swiss trading at 4:28 p.m. local time, the shares were up 2.7 percent at CHF 796.50 and traded 5.96 percent below the 52-week high of CHF 839.50 set on August 10, 2026.

Profitability held up

Operating momentum remained firm in the latest interim report. EMS reported EBIT of CHF 309 million and EBITDA of CHF 335 million for the first half of 2026, with the EBIT margin rising to 30.6 percent and the EBITDA margin reaching 33.2 percent.

The comparison with the prior year was constructive even with softer sales. Net sales eased from CHF 1.020 billion a year earlier, but EBIT increased from CHF 296 million and net income improved from CHF 253 million.

Balance sheet strength

The half-year release also showed CHF 2.098 billion in equity attributable to shareholders and an equity ratio of 81.1 percent as of June 30, 2026. That leaves the group with a conservative balance sheet profile for a company that continues to lean on high-margin specialties and innovation.

For investors, the key number is the spread between modest top-line pressure and rising profitability: sales slipped 0.8 percent while EBIT advanced 4.4 percent and net income climbed 2.5 percent.

Product angle

EMS-Grivory remains one of the group's core specialty platforms, supplying high-performance polymers for mobility, industrial and consumer uses. The half-year update said new business and higher sales volumes supported the earnings mix even in a weak industrial backdrop.
